diff options
author | 2021-06-04 16:06:38 -0700 | |
---|---|---|
committer | 2021-06-04 16:06:38 -0700 | |
commit | 65f4ea1e189aad169efc010052eadf378202e653 (patch) | |
tree | 4c7850c5101de23bb691c21e68769174fcc10db8 /src/resolver/package_json.zig | |
parent | 3d827342a57f424add2e62bfe5243fadbaa92600 (diff) | |
download | bun-65f4ea1e189aad169efc010052eadf378202e653.tar.gz bun-65f4ea1e189aad169efc010052eadf378202e653.tar.zst bun-65f4ea1e189aad169efc010052eadf378202e653.zip |
Generate differnet versions of Bundler, Resolver, and Caches at comptime based on whether we're serving over HTTP
Former-commit-id: e1a88527060e187ab21ca8890ea9bce2b999885a
Diffstat (limited to 'src/resolver/package_json.zig')
-rw-r--r-- | src/resolver/package_json.zig |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/src/resolver/package_json.zig b/src/resolver/package_json.zig index 21f4c0906..9a7c12348 100644 --- a/src/resolver/package_json.zig +++ b/src/resolver/package_json.zig @@ -45,13 +45,13 @@ pub const PackageJSON = struct { // browser_map: BrowserMap, - pub fn parse(r: *resolver.Resolver, input_path: string, dirname_fd: StoredFileDescriptorType) ?PackageJSON { + pub fn parse(comptime ResolverType: type, r: *ResolverType, input_path: string, dirname_fd: StoredFileDescriptorType) ?PackageJSON { const parts = [_]string{ input_path, "package.json" }; const package_json_path_ = r.fs.abs(&parts); const package_json_path = r.fs.filename_store.append(package_json_path_) catch unreachable; - const entry = r.caches.fs.readFile(r.fs, package_json_path, dirname_fd) catch |err| { + const entry = r.caches.fs.readFile(r.fs, package_json_path, dirname_fd, false) catch |err| { if (err != error.IsDir) { r.log.addErrorFmt(null, logger.Loc.Empty, r.allocator, "Cannot read file \"{s}\": {s}", .{ r.prettyPath(fs.Path.init(input_path)), @errorName(err) }) catch unreachable; } |